Rajpura

Rajpura is a village located in Uniara tehsil of Tonk district in Rajasthan, India. It is situated 15km away from sub-district headquarter Uniara (tehsildar office) and 50km away from district headquarter Tonk. As per 2009 stats, Kacharawata is the gram panchayat of Rajpura village.

About Rajpura

According to Census 2011, the location code or village code of Rajpura is 093577. The village spans a total geographical area of 112 hectares, and the pincode of the locality is 304024. Uniara is nearest town to Rajpura village for all major economic activities, which is approximately 15km away.

When it comes to local governance, Rajpura village is administered by a Sarpanch, the elected head of the village, in accordance with the Constitution of India and the Panchayati Raj Act. The village falls under the Deoli - uniara Vidhan Sabha constituency for state-level representation and the Tonk-Sawai Madhopur Lok Sabha constituency for national parliamentary elections. Population of Rajpura

According to the 2011 Census, Rajpura has a total population of about 13, with approximately 9 males and 4 females. The sex ratio is around 444 females per 1,000 males. Children aged 0 to 6 years make up about 1 of the population, showing the young generation present in the village. Details about the Scheduled Castes (SC) community are not available. The Scheduled Tribes (ST) population numbers around 13. The overall literacy rate is approximately 38.46%, with male literacy at about 44.44% and female literacy near 25.00%. There are around 3 households in the village. Together, these details offer a clear picture of Rajpura's population size, gender balance, young residents, literacy levels, and social makeup.

Connectivity of Rajpura

Connectivity plays a major role in improving access, opportunities, and overall development of villages like Rajpura. As per the 2011 stats, Rajpura had access to public bus service, private bus service and railway station.
